NAME
vimix - Video live mixer vimix [OPTIONS] [FILE]
DESCRIPTION
vimix performs graphical mixing and blending of several movie clips and computer generated graphics, with image processing effects in real-time. Its intuitive and hands-on user interface gives direct control on image opacity and shape for producing live graphics during concerts or VJ-ing sessions. The output image is typically projected full-screen on an external monitor or a projector, but can be streamed live (SRT) or recorded.
OPTIONS
-H, --help Display usage information for vimix and exit. -V, --version Output the version number of vimix and exit. -F, --fontsizeN Set interface font size to specified value N. -S, --settingssettingsfile.xml Run using the given settings file. -L, --headless Run without graphical user interface (only if output windows are configured). -C, --clean Clean the user stored preferences of vimix and exit. -T, --test Perform a minimal rendering test and exit.
FILE
Launches vimix and tries to open the provided session file (.mix extension).
